What Brake Controller is Recommended for a 2008 Toyota Tacoma?
Question:
I have a 2008 Toyota Tacoma, without the factory tow package or factory 7-way. I would like to install a proportional brake controller. What do you recommend and what all do I need for a complete install?I Thank you.
asked by: Joshua
Helpful Expert Reply:
The brake controller I recommend for your 2008 Toyota Tacoma is the Prodigy P2 # 90885; it is a proportional system that has a reputation for being high in quality. For a complete install on your Tacoma, you would need the Universal Installation Kit for Trailer Brake Controller # ETBC7, and finally, if you do not already have a 4-way connector, you would need the T-One Vehicle Wiring Harness with 4-Pole Flat Trailer Connector # 118496.
